Taxonomic Classification

Rank Brownfish sharp-leaved broom moss
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Echinodermata (Echinoderms) Bryophyta
Class Holothuroidea (Holothuroidea) Bryopsida (Bryopsida)
Order Holothuriida (Holothuriida) Dicranales (Dicranales)
Family Holothuriidae Dicranaceae
Genus Actinopyga Dicranum
Species Actinopyga echinites Dicranum acutifolium
